The video tutorial explains how to determine whether the solutions of a quadratic equation with no linear term are real or imaginary. It covers the basics of quadratic equations, the classification of square roots, and the steps to isolate the quadratic term. The tutorial provides examples to illustrate the process of determining the nature of solutions by taking the square root of the isolated term.
